Strength Checking and Its Relevance


Potency screening gauges the focus of cannabinoids, such as CBD and THC, in an item. Accurate effectiveness screening provides consumers with important details regarding the product's efficiency.


Laboratories utilize methods like High-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C) to assess samples. Outcomes are usually offered as milligrams of cannabinoids per milliliter or gram.


Companies depend on these reports to validate label insurance claims, making sure openness and structure consumer count on. Consistency in these measurements is crucial for both customers and suppliers.


Identifying Impurities: Chemicals, Heavy Metals, and Much more


Impurity screening is necessary to assess the safety of CBD products. Chemicals, heavy metals, and microbial impurities can position wellness dangers to customers.


Laboratories utilize approaches such as Gas Chromatography-Mass Spectrometry (GC-MS) for chemical discovery and Inductively Coupled Plasma Mass Spectrometry (ICP-MS) for heavy metals.


Qualified laboratories comply with stringent governing methods to ensure extensive screening. The existence of contaminants can lead to recalls and lawful concerns, making this screening vital for manufacturers.


Methods for Examining Item Purity and Safety And Security


Testing techniques for pureness and safety focus on verifying the absence of dangerous compounds. This includes checking for residual solvents, mycotoxins, and microbiological microorganisms.


Research laboratory procedures commonly include both qualitative and quantitative analyses. Instruments like Ultraviolet-Visible Spectroscopy (UV-Vis) and Polymerase Chain Reaction (PCR) are used in the testing process.


These tests validate that items are without adulterants and safe for intake. Transparency relating to these test results improves customer self-confidence in the CBD sector.

Browsing a Certificate of Analysis


A Certificate of Analysis (COA) works as a necessary file verifying the test results of a CBD item. It usually consists of information such as the product name, set number, and the screening lab's details. Seek the lab's accreditation, which suggests adherence to developed screening standards.


The COA details the cannabinoids existing and their concentrations, such as CBD, THC, CBG, and others. Importantly, cannabinoid focus are expressed in milligrams per gram (mg/g) or as percents. A well-structured COA will also outline the methods utilized for screening, offering transparency in the analysis process.


Interpreting Results and Identifying Red Flags


When evaluating laboratory outcomes, it is crucial to focus on both cannabinoid accounts and pollutants. A clear cannabinoid profile showing anticipated levels of CBD and very little THC is suitable. Any kind of substantial inconsistency may indicate a lack of quality assurance.


Pay special attention to the contaminants section, where the laboratory tests for chemicals, heavy metals, and microbial task. Outcomes that reveal any type of existence of damaging compounds should raise a warning. Furthermore, if a set does not have screening for impurities or does not supply a COA, consumers should come close to the product with caution.


By understanding the elements of lab records, individuals can make more educated and more secure selections pertaining to CBD items.

Federal and State Regulations on CBD Testing


At the government degree, the 2018 Farm Bill legalized hemp-derived CBD, supplied it includes less than 0.3% THC. The United State Fda (FDA) supervises CBD regulation, focusing on safety and labeling.


States have their very own laws, differing substantially in their technique. Some require rigorous testing through qualified labs, while others may have minimal demands.


This regulatory patchwork develops difficulties for CBD manufacturers. It is necessary for them to preserve compliance to prevent lawful issues and prospective fines.


Standardization of Examining Procedures


Standardization in CBD lab testing is important for ensuring reputable outcomes. The lack of universal testing protocols can cause disparities in reports.


Third-party labs usually follow standards established by organizations like the American Herbal Products Organization (AHPA) and the International Organization for Standardization (ISO). These criteria determine approaches for assessing cannabinoid web content, pesticides, and pollutants.


Testing techniques, such as High-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C) and Gas Chromatography (GC), are generally made use of.
